Board members within the Swedish Figure Skating Association work non-profit with the board work.

The statutes state that you may not be an employee and at the same time sit on the board, that is, you can not receive a salary for your board work, it must be handled in your spare time.

But now a battle has flared up, which DN reported yesterday.

And it's about money.

The issue will be discussed tomorrow at the figure skating federation's union meeting.

And the conflict is infected.

Has received fees for assignments

In short, it is about the association's chairman Katarina Henriksson, who has been in the post since 2012, has been remunerated for assignments she received from her board in the figure skating association.

She has not formally received a salary, as it would be contrary to the statutes, but money has been paid for her assignments in, among other things, sponsorship issues, brand building and the work with the World Cup in Sweden 2021.

- I have had specific project assignments that were necessary.

We have had misconduct that emerged and the external investigation, we have changed sports director, we have changed general secretary, we have built up an organization for the World Cup and a large sponsorship work.

All this I have worked with during this time.

But now we have a union management in place, so now I have no assignments at all in the union, says Henriksson to SVT Sport.

SVT Sport has reviewed the figure skating association's board minutes from 2016 to 2019 and it says that Henriksson has been compensated for between 50 and 100 percent of the work she has been commissioned by the board.

The association's annual report states that between 1 July 2018 and 30 June 2019, Henriksson received SEK 440,000 from the association.

Between 1 July 2019 and 30 June 2020, the sum is SEK 632,500.

It gives almost SEK 45,000 every month.

"Far too much money"

SVT Sport has spoken to eight of the association's eleven districts.

Seven of them say that they were not aware that Henriksson had been paid by the union for assignments.

"It is not OK.

It is far too much money and there is also no information about what has been achieved for this money ", says a representative of one of the districts.

- We have no requirement to report it in the annual accounting principle that we use, so it does not follow there.

Now we have posted it anyway, we just have not thought about it before, says Henriksson.

Although the remuneration for the assignments does not violate the statutes, several districts find it inappropriate for a chairman to be remunerated to this extent for assignments.

“Even if you are not employed by the union, in this situation you will be your own employee in a way that is not reasonable.

I think it was appropriate to recruit someone else for these assignments ", says a representative of another district.

Wants to make Henriksson "not eligible"

Katarina Henriksson is the nomination committee's proposal for a new chairman for another term.

But according to information to SVT Sport, a phalanx in the figure skating association will try to make Henriksson not eligible for election at the association meeting tomorrow.

They will, among other things, refer to the financial compensation paid by the board without the districts being aware of the sums involved.
